Comment (by barracuda156):

 Replying to [comment:1 kamischi]:
 > Hi.
 > In general I agree, but I have some reservations. If I recall correctly,
 -L/opt/X11/lib is a historic leftover from times where this was definitely
 needed. Before removing it, I would prefer confirmation that libX11.dylib
 is in ${prefix}/lib for all systems.
 > Michael.

 This is exactly the issue, that alternative, non-MacPorts, X11 may co-
 exist with MacPorts one, and we get unpredictable linking.
 If there is nothing there, then the issue is just pedantic.
